1. 获取CMake源码(安装v3.16.8版本)
git clone -b v3.16.8 https://github.com/Kitware/CMake.git
or
git clone -b v3.16.8 https://gitee.com/summergaolib/CMake.git
3. 进入目录
cd CMake/
4. 运行当前目录下的一个文件
./bootstrap
若需要指定安装路径,可以用 --prefix 指定安装目录,比如(将指定安装到 /usr/local/cmake 文件夹下):
./bootstrap --prefix=/usr/local/cmake
5. 编译
gmake
6. 安装
sudo gmake install
查看安装路径
whereis cmake
如果不是默认路径安装则需要配置以下环境变量(比如指定了安装路径:/usr/local/cmake)
sudo vim /etc/profile
在export PATH USER LOGNAME MAIL HOSTNAME HISTSIZE HISTCONTROL下面添加如下内容:
#CMake
export CMAKE_HOME=/usr/local/cmake
export PATH=$PATH:$CMAKE_HOME/bin
source /etc/profile
7. 查看版本信息
cmake --version
参考